A Familiar Format Can Take Different Forms
At the heart of a crash game is a rising multiplier. Players decide when to cash out, with the potential payout based on the multiplier at that moment. How does it work? Well, it’s pretty simple. The round ends when the multiplier stops.
Now, as you might have noticed, it is a simple idea, yet developers have considerable freedom when building around it. A new title might use a different visual style, change the way the multiplier is displayed or introduce a new layout for betting and game information. This is how gaming developers can keep things interesting.

The Pace Is Part of the Appeal
Speed is one of the features that immediately separates crash games from many other online casino formats. A round can develop quickly, with the multiplier moving upward before the game comes to an end. The whole point of a crash game is to create these riveting moments of ups and downs. New models can play around with that rhythm. Some may focus on particularly quick rounds, while others may place more emphasis on the presentation of each stage of the game.
Also, players need to be able to see the multiplier and other relevant information clearly while the round is underway. For aviator betting, the multiplier is naturally one of the main points of attention. The way it appears on screen, how quickly it changes and how clearly the cash-out option is presented can all affect how players experience the game.
